Comprehending Distributed Ledger Raffle Systems


Blockchain raffle systems utilize the power of distributed systems to improve clarity and trust. In contrast to traditional raffle platforms, which rely on a central authority to manage draws and outcomes, distributed ledger raffles function on a decentralized ledger that logs every activity safely and immutably. Consequently, guarantees that all participantss can validate the integrity of the draw procedure, removing worries about cheating or tampering.


In a blockchain lottery, entrants usually buy tickets using digital currencies, making the experience both effective and available to a worldwide audience. The implementation of automated agreements streamlines the enforcement of the lottery regulations, ensuring that winners are chosen impartially and awards are dispensed promptly. This mechanization removes human mistakes and bias from the equation, providing an equitable playing environment for every entrants.
